- es una actividad “de protección” que se aplica a lo largo del proceso de Ingeniería de Software. C
- 4 DIVISIONES PRINCIPALES
- IDENTIDICACION DE LA CONFIGURACION
- CONTROL DE CAMBIOS DE LA CONFIGURACIÓN
- CONTABILIDAD DEL ESTADO DE LA CONFIGURACIÓN
- AUDITORIAS DE LA CONFIGURACIÓN
- en identificar y asignar nombres significativos y consistentes a todos y cada uno de los elementos que forman parte del producto software, en cada fase de su desarrollo, es decir, a cada uno de los Elementos de Configuración del Software
- esencial al momento de tener control sobre todos los elementos generados por los integrantes del equipo de proyecto. Este control ayuda a eliminar la posibilidad de confusiones que pueden resultar de alto costo para el proyecto y asegurar que no existan inconsistencias en el sistema desarrollado, generadas
- debe iniciar en e le momento en que se genra los primeros datos de la configuracion y continua a lo largo de la vidad del producto
- realizarse a posteriori en sistemas manuales, es decir que se examinan las recientes transacciones de una organización para determinar si hubo ilícito. La auditoría en un sistema informático puede implicar un procesamiento inmediato, pues se verifican las transacciones que se acaban de producir.
- ELEMENTOS CLAVE PARA LA GESTION DE CONFIGURACION
- 10 ELEMENTOS
- PLAN DE CM
- SISTEMA DE CM
- ADOPCION DE CM
- PLANEACION
- AUTOMATIZACION
- PRODUCTO
- PROCESOS
- CULTURA
- PERSONAS
- GESTION
- VENTAJAS Y DESVENTAJAS
- VENTAJAS
- SCM como una Herramienta de Control permite:
· La mantención de la integridad de los ítemes, en una atmósfera de cambio continuo.
· La evaluación y ejecución de los cambios, en un ambiente controlado.
· SCM como una Herramienta de Visibilidad permite:
· Que el estado de la configuración proporcione evidencia objetiva y concreta de la creación y evolución
del producto.
· Que las inspecciones y auditorías de la configuración establezcan el estado de avance real del
proyecto.
· SCM como una Herramienta de Reducción de Costos permite:
· La reducción de los costos de desarrollo, ayudando a mantener el “orden” en el proyecto.
· La reducción de los costos de mantención, asegurando la integridad de software en operación y la
actualización y consistencia de toda la documentación.
· SCM como una Herramienta de Apoyo a la Administración del Proyecto permite:
· Como función de servicio, incrementar la eficiencia y la efectividad de la administración.
· Que la efectividad de sus disciplinas se incremente proporcionalmente, en la medida que son parte
explícita del día a día.
- DESVENTAJAS
- · Requiere un esfuerzo de capacitación inicial de los involucrados.
· Requiere recursos (personal y equipamiento) no considerados previamente.
· Generalmente, al principio, produce una “pseudo burocratización” que desaparece luego, una vez que los
procedimientos se optimizan y se adquiere la cultura del control.